Output 86781436c7e9adcd11695952444185c25f9fb386549f66cb3918c61631843962:1

value
309334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bfa7fada6c023daa3cb8eb26f6052b232a3a35c OP_EQUAL
address
3CzZ86ZcyBVUqurz2STmhX82cRfvfYn4AX
transaction
86781436c7e9adcd11695952444185c25f9fb386549f66cb3918c61631843962
spent
true